About Indium Phosphide (InP) Technology
The world’s communications infrastructure depends on semiconductor lasers, and particularly those based on indium phosphide technology. Indium phosphide lasers are engineered to emit at wavelengths that are optimal for long-distance transmission through fiber optics. In short, they enable the optical networks that form the global internet.
Coherent’s broad portfolio of InP components includes application-specific Fabry-Pérot lasers, directly modulated lasers (DMLs), and tunable lasers. It also includes photodiodes for high-speed receivers and power monitoring. In 2022, we introduced 200 Gbps indium phosphide electro-absorption modulated lasers (EMLs) for high-speed datacenter transceivers. This design provides our customers with the most advanced, robust, and cost-competitive laser devices for their 800G and next-gen 1.6T datacom transceiver designs.
